Legal Requirements

Gas engineers who work on boilers or other gas appliances must be registered on the Gas Safe Register in order to legally work. It safeguards homeowners and renters from carbon monoxide or other issues that could be caused by gas engineers who are not licensed. Non-compliance with the law can result in severe penalties, which can include massive fines and even jail time.

There are many ways to determine whether an engineer is gas-safe, including asking for their ID card or going to the gas central heating engineer near me Safe Register website. The ID cards come with an image registration number expiration date, security hologram. They also provide the categories of gas work that an engineer is qualified to undertake.

Anyone who works with gas appliances must be registered on the Gas Safe Register. This is the case whether they are employed by a company or self-employed. Ask for an engineer's identification before they begin any work on your property. You can also make use of the Gas Safe Register checker to confirm their registration.

After an Gas Safe registered Engineer has examined the appliance and confirmed its safety, he'll issue a CP12 cheap gas engineer near me Safety Certificate. Landlords must also submit their properties to a gas safety inspection by a registered engineer once each year. They must also give a copy of the certificate to tenants.

You can locate a local gas safe engineer by asking your friends and family. You can also check online to find out which companies are currently on the Gas Safe Register and look at their qualifications.

You can also contact corgi gas engineer near me Safe Register directly if you suspect an engineer is not working legally. The Gas Safe Register has a team who supervises the work of Gas Safe registered engineers, and also handles complaints. Inspectors are able to visit sites and inspect gas installations, examine the documentation and investigate complaints. They also examine the competency of engineers. Those who are found to be operating illegally or safely can be liable for having their licenses suspended.

Free Safety Checks

Only engineers who are on the Gas Safe Register are legally authorized to carry out gas work. They are working illegally and could put you at risk of carbon monoxide poisoning and fires or gas leaks. Make sure you check both sides of the Gas Safe ID card before allowing any engineer into your home to repair or install gas appliances. On the front, you should see an image and an expiry date. On the back, you will see a list of jobs they are able to perform.

A gas safe heating technician near me can inspect all heating appliances, including flues and gas pipework to ensure that they are safe to use. They will also provide suggestions on how to maintain your appliances and suggest installing an audible carbon dioxide alarm within your home. Carbon monoxide, a colourless and tasteless gas, can be poisonous or even deadly if inhaled. It is produced when fires or other appliances burn fuels, such as gas, wood, and oil.

Law requires that all gas appliances are inspected by an Gas Safe registered technician every year. The landlord must then produce a CP12 gas safety certificate and present it to any tenants living in the property within 28 days of the inspection having been completed. Homeowners are able to request a free annual gas inspection, but this is not guaranteed to be given depending on whether or not the engineer is available and has a free slot.

If you've recently had a brand new gas boiler or another gas appliances installed then you can submit your home for a no-cost gas safety inspection by filling out this form on the Gas Safe website. If your nominated property is chosen and approved, a registered gas technician will contact you to arrange an appointment for the free inspection. It is important to remember that an engineer will only be able to visit your property if they have been nominated, and you will need to provide your name, address, phone number and email address.

Expertise

Gas engineers are highly trained and have vast experience working with a variety of heating appliances. They can spot and resolve any issues quickly to ensure your heating system is operating safely and efficiently. They also perform routine safety checks that are essential to ensure that your gas appliances are functioning properly.

It's important that homeowners hire an Gas Safe registered engineer for any job that involves gas, as failure to do this could result in hazardous consequences, including explosions, fires or carbon monoxide poisoning. Gas appliances are only operated by Gas Safe registered engineers. Engineers who are not registered could face severe fines, and even be arrested.

When selecting the right Gas Safe engineer, it's crucial to confirm their credentials by examining their registration number and licence number on the official website. Ask to examine their Gas Safe identification card. It will contain a photograph and a list of the types gas jobs they are qualified to perform in residential settings.

You can also check if an engineer is registered if you text Gas and the engineer's seven-digit licence number to 85080. The consumer will receive a confirmation message to confirm the engineer's registration status. When arranging a service it is recommended to request detailed quotes from a few engineers. This will allow consumers to compare the prices and services provided.
